The BSc (Hons) Accounting and Finance with Sandwich Placement at University of Wolverhampton is a undergraduate programme designed for students passionate about driving organisational success. Based in Wolverhampton, England, this programme combines theoretical knowledge with practical application, with a 3-year full-time structure. This award equips you with the relevant skills and knowledge to pursue a career in accountancy, finance, banking and a wide range of management roles. The programme has been designed specifically to provide you with maximum exemptions from internationally recognised accounting professional body examinations, giving you a head start when it comes to qualifying as an accountant.
